Sorry for another sticky, but you're going to have to deal with it for a little while. I guess I just can't STAND not being up here where all the attention is, huh?

It's not in the rules, but removing advertisements is an action enforced by several past mods and admins. It is even something recognized by members and you guys often report these things.

I would like to reinforce this for my own purposes since it's not in the rules: I will not be allowing advertisements in the GC. Shameless plugs for websites or products will be removed unless it actually serves a purpose I.E. it isn't a blatant advertisement just to get some hits. If you've made art or music then you know that goes in the art forum, and a link in your signature will get your hits just fine. We don't need to baby you all through that anymore, unless you're a brand new member. Failure to comply with what's said here will result in a ban of appropriate length.

Thank you.
